WebThe pupils of goats’ eyes are horizontal slits because it allows them to have a larger field of vision on the horizontal plane. Thus, their vision is similar to a panoramic image in which all horizontal distances are clear, irrespective of where they’re focusing. Greater fields of vision help them spot predators from various angles. Web12 aug. 2024 · How the Eye Works. The sense organ for vision is an exquisitely evolved biological instrument for turning light into the brain’s language of electrical signals. The eye is roughly spherical and about an inch in diameter. In the front, the cornea and lens focus light reflected from objects in the. world onto the retina in the back of the eye. Web9 nov. 2024 · Every human eye has a blind spot. Your blind spot is roughly 7.5° high and 5.5° wide. Its location is about 12–15° temporally (toward your ear) and 1.5° below your eye. You can't see anything that's located in that small area. Each of your eyes has a visual field that overlaps with that of the other, and this overlap compensates for your ...
